C#新手入门:编写带参数的计算返回程序
需积分: 0 40 浏览量
更新于2024-10-27
收藏 209KB ZIP 举报
知识点:
1. C#语言简介:
C#(发音为“看-射”)是一种面向对象的编程语言,由微软公司开发,最初于2000年发布。C#设计得足够简洁,以便快速掌握,同时也具备足够的灵活性和表达力,用于开发各类软件应用程序。它是一种现代、类型安全的编程语言,并且是.NET框架的一部分。
2. 开发环境设置:
为了编写C#程序,你需要一个合适的开发环境。最常用的是Visual Studio,这是微软提供的一个集成开发环境(IDE),包含了编写、编译和调试C#程序所需的各种工具。文件名称列表中的calculate.sln指的是一个Visual Studio解决方案文件,它包含了多个项目的信息。.vs文件夹包含特定于Visual Studio的项目设置,而calculate可能是解决方案中的一个项目或项目文件。
3. 参数和返回值:
在C#中,函数或方法可以接收输入参数,这些参数在调用方法时指定。这些参数可以是基本数据类型(如整数、浮点数等),也可以是复杂类型(如对象、结构等)。方法完成其操作后,通常会返回一个值,这个返回值是方法的输出。学习如何接收参数和返回值是编写有效C#程序的基本组成部分。
4. 计算程序示例:
计算程序是一个简单的程序,它执行基本的数学计算,比如加、减、乘、除等。对于初学者来说,这样的程序是一个很好的起点,因为它涉及到基本的编程概念,如变量、数据类型、控制结构以及方法的定义和调用。一个带参数和返回值的计算程序可能看起来像这样:
```csharp
public int Add(int a, int b)
{
return a + b;
}
```
在这个例子中,`Add`是一个方法,它接受两个整数参数`a`和`b`,然后返回这两个数的和。
5. 面向对象编程(OOP):
虽然这个入门级别的资源可能不会深入探讨,但面向对象编程是C#语言的核心特性之一。C#支持封装、继承和多态等面向对象的原则。初学者应该了解类和对象的概念,以及如何在C#中使用它们来组织代码和数据。
6. 编译和运行:
在C#中,编写代码后,需要使用编译器(在Visual Studio中是C#编译器)来将源代码转换成可执行文件。之后,生成的可执行文件可以在Windows操作系统上运行。初学者应该学会如何在开发环境中编译和运行自己的程序。
7. 调试和错误处理:
在编写程序的过程中,学习如何调试程序和处理潜在的错误是非常重要的。Visual Studio提供了强大的调试工具,可以帮助开发者找到代码中的错误,并了解程序在执行过程中的行为。
8. 学习资源:
对于初学者来说,寻找好的学习资源非常重要。互联网上有大量的教程、课程和书籍可以提供C#编程的入门知识。社区论坛和问答网站也是学习和解决问题的好地方。
总结:
标题“C#入门,带参数返回计算程序,适合初学者”意味着这个资源将为初学者提供一个基础的C#编程示例,通过创建一个能够接收参数并返回计算结果的程序,来帮助初学者理解C#语言的基本概念。描述中的内容强调了资源针对的是初学者,因此可能会以简单的例子和步骤来引导学习者逐步掌握C#编程的基础知识。标签"C#学习"明确指出了资源的学习范围,而文件名称列表暗示了资源可能包含一个完整的项目示例,便于初学者边学习边实践。
2009-10-24 上传
2014-09-15 上传
2009-04-08 上传
2008-11-10 上传
2009-05-10 上传
2022-09-24 上传
2010-11-12 上传
128 浏览量
120 浏览量
Kevin996655
- 粉丝: 0
最新资源
- Node.js个人博客实战教程与源码解析
- 开源MEOS: 探索32位汇编语言操作系统MenuetOS
- Jupyter环境下的ML-Al机器学习算法实现
- 文职面试必备:简历模板下载指南
- LeetCode算法题解与系统开源实践
- 深度学习领域的创新:PyTorch实现GAN与DCGAN
- Java集合框架之ArrayList工具类应用与分析
- VBA7.1插件介绍:64位版本的安装与使用
- 百度地图批量读取与坐标转换打点技术实现
- 会计专业英文简历模板下载及使用指南
- Kalaaz项目解析:JavaScript在压缩包子文件中的应用
- ZonyLrcToolsX:一站式批量下载歌词及专辑图片
- Linux文件系统备份与恢复的开源解决方案
- React App入门与部署:掌握Create React App
- 创意简单彩色简历模板,助力就业面试
- 亚马逊行为面试与LeetCode技术问题精讲